 Actually the "BRA" to which I am referring is a 6 BRDS (made with a 6mm Norma Dasher run in short). I got it chambered Wednesday and did not have a chance to fireform brass, so I decided to go to the monthly 300 yard match and fireform the brass there. I annealed 50 rounds of Lapua brass and loaded it with 31.5 gr. of 8208 XBR and pulled 87 gr. Berger VLD bullets. I did not expect anything good except some fireformed brass. I started the match and my first 2 sighters were low and right. After a scope adjustment and a couple more sighters, I went to the record and my second shot went high and right for a nine. I did not chase that shot but continued with the same hold. That was my only round that did not score a 10......nobody was more surprised than I. The last target was plagued by terrible mirage but I got lucky and the bullets found the center. Amazing...…. James
